Conscious Patterns is a product of the
collaborative research by ASCI Academy
and Parallel about the prevalence of
Deceptive Patterns in popularly used
apps in India.

Image
Definition

de·​cep· tive
pat·​tern

/dɪ ˈ sɛptɪv ˈpatn/

“Deceptive patterns are business practices employing elements of digital choice architecture, in particular in online user interfaces, that subvert or impair consumer autonomy, decision-making or choice.”
